Brazil Rancho Grande Anaerobic Size:4oz This is our second yearThis micro lot from Rancho Grande is our inaugural release from Brazil. We have been caught in a cycle of not working within Brazil, and thanks to Jos Carlos Reis and his son Flvio Reis, this cycle is broken. Expect fruit forward notes in this anaerobic natural, reminiscent of cherry and tart citrus.
